Formerly ‘Tooting's first Craft Beer shop and bar, run by Tooting residents for Tooting residents’, according to its website. Opened on 21 May 2016, it seats six inside and four outside, offering three changing London keg or keykeg beers and a wide range of bottles, again mostly from local microbreweries. Note that it is in Broadway Market, not Tooting Market just up the road.
As from 31 March 2026, 'The Craft in Tooting Market has closed and they are concentrating on the Mitcham Road branch. It seems that the customers were all going to this one anyway and so consolidation seemed to be the best way forward. They were effectively in competition with themselves!'
Nine out of Ten, a new venture quickly reopened on the site, shortly to close for refurbishment before coming into its own on 1 June, according to Fernando there. Wimbledon lager and two more unusual choices were available on keg fonts on 29 April. Also various spirits including a Brazilian sugar cane rum.
